Jefferson Slough
Jefferson Slough is a stream in Jefferson, Montana and has an elevation of 4,272 feet. Jefferson Slough is situated nearby to the hamlet La Hood Park, as well as near Jefferson Island.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Jefferson Island
Hamlet
Jefferson Island is an unincorporated community in Madison County, in the U.S. state of Montana. Montana Highway 359 passes through the community. It is about 1 mile south of Cardwell. The Jefferson River flows to the north.
Cardwell
Hamlet
Cardwell is a census-designated place in Jefferson County, Montana, United States. The population was 62 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Helena Micropolitan Statistical Area. The town was named for area rancher and state senator Edward Cardwell.
